Output 4fb29c76d96fa0dac472f70dae993048185871b5192b2c1daaff0ae6a7affa0e:0

value
25298458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f81b1615587f8cc8fb271dc7e7d8e0a98c51006 OP_EQUAL
address
MRMkfHmPSqPAD3gh1njGVcoLSYm8HjERwK
transaction
4fb29c76d96fa0dac472f70dae993048185871b5192b2c1daaff0ae6a7affa0e
spent
true